码迷,mamicode.com
首页 > 数据库 > 详细

Redis数据库主从复制配置

时间:2017-10-27 01:40:04      阅读:268      评论:0      收藏:0      [点我收藏+]

标签:class   log   star   查看   数据   get   highlight   ica   put   

备注:进行以下配置前,请确保Redis已经安装。本教程需要两个Redis服务器:一个当主数据库(master),一个当从数据库(slave)。

1,配置主从结构

Redis主从结构配置,只需要修改从节点的配置文件。

  • 主数据库 192.168.20.111:6379
  • 从数据库 192.168.20.112:6379

1.1,登录redis从数据库,打开配置文件:

技术分享 
增加一下内容:

#主数据库ip和端口
slaveof 192.168.20.111 6379
#主数据库密码 
masterauth 123456 

技术分享 
注:确保主数据库的6379端口是开放的。 
开放6379端口命令:

# /sbin/iptables -I INPUT -p tcp --dport 6379 -j ACCEPT

2,启动数据库

2.1,启动主数据库:

# ./redis6379 start

技术分享

2.2,启动从数据库:

# ./redis6379 start

技术分享

2.3,使用redis-cli连接主数据库并输入密码登录:

[root@Master bin]# ../src/redis-cli -p 6379
127.0.0.1:6379> auth 123456
OK

技术分享

2.4,查看主数据库info属性:

127.0.0.1:6379> info

技术分享

属性里面有一项# Replication 
技术分享

2.5,使用redis-cli连接从数据库并输入密码:

[root@Slave etc]# ../src/redis-cli -p 6379
127.0.0.1:6379> auth 123456
OK

技术分享

2.6,查看从数据库info属性:

127.0.0.1:6379> info

技术分享 
属性里面有一项# Replication 
技术分享

3,测试

3.1,在主数据库录入一条数据

127.0.0.1:6379> set num 13

技术分享

3.2,去从数据库查询录入的数据

127.0.0.1:6379> get num

技术分享

同步成功!

Redis数据库主从复制配置

标签:class   log   star   查看   数据   get   highlight   ica   put   

原文地址:http://www.cnblogs.com/zhuangxun/p/7739683.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!